X-Git-Url: https://git.m6w6.name/?a=blobdiff_plain;f=http_info_api.c;h=5140b6c953fe9cb70f49a6071960865c6ca33132;hb=e78857a010ae86f5dddb593cbe96d67e5bd6f13d;hp=2cf34f016609a1bebb8310f2a63cb4ad5cee198d;hpb=32e91737086db53bb1fd9ed9f79d693c43ec459f;p=m6w6%2Fext-http diff --git a/http_info_api.c b/http_info_api.c index 2cf34f0..5140b6c 100644 --- a/http_info_api.c +++ b/http_info_api.c @@ -12,10 +12,6 @@ /* $Id$ */ -#ifdef HAVE_CONFIG_H -# include "config.h" -#endif - #include "php_http.h" #include "php_http_api.h" @@ -41,19 +37,17 @@ PHP_HTTP_API void _http_info_default_callback(void **nothing, HashTable **header } } -PHP_HTTP_API void _http_info_dtor(http_info *info) +PHP_HTTP_API void _http_info_dtor(http_info *i) { - http_info_t *i = (http_info_t *) info; - - switch (info->type) + switch (i->type) { case IS_HTTP_REQUEST: - STR_SET(i->request.method, NULL); - STR_SET(i->request.url, NULL); + STR_SET(HTTP_INFO(i).request.method, NULL); + STR_SET(HTTP_INFO(i).request.url, NULL); break; case IS_HTTP_RESPONSE: - STR_SET(i->response.status, NULL); + STR_SET(HTTP_INFO(i).response.status, NULL); break; default: